Inside the iconic Byblos Hotel this restaurant is set on a beautiful garden terrace shaded by plane trees and lit by lantern light.
Stylish but casual, the cuisine of famed chef Alain Ducasse is the star of the show here, and is as top notch as ever with outstanding seafood, fish, patés, vegetables, meat among the Provencal-Italian selections. There is a list of appetizers to share, such as octopus salad, sardines, and Burrata and tomatoes, and main meals include delights like linguini and clams, oven baked local fish, and lamb with spring vegetables, among myriad other choices.
The restaurant is only open from April-October, with the hotel, so book ahead.
Dinner only.
